GUIDANCE OF SIN was formed in 1994, as a side-project to A Canarous Quintet, but quickly turned into a more serious band. 1997 saw the release of the demo "Soul Disparity", which now is considered a cult-tape! This tape was widely spread in the international metal underground scene and resulted in offers from several record labels. The band, however, decided to enter the studio again to record the "Promo-CD '98". This recording made MIGHTY MUSIC sign the band in late 1998.
In April 1999 the release of the GUIDANCE OF SIN's debut album "Soul Seducer" saw the light of day on MIGHTY MUSIC. "Soul Seducer" contained three new songs as well as both the four songs from "Soul Disparity" demo and the two songs from "Promo-CD '98", so the release was a sort of a compilation album. Despite this fact, "Soul Seducer" was received extremely well world wide and resulted in many good reviews all over the world as well as good sales. Shortly after the release of "Soul Seducer" Fredrik (drums) decided to leave the band and instead join Amon Amarth. Fredrik was quickly replaced by Tob Sillmann and L-E Limnell joined the band as the first bass-player.
With a full line-up GUIDANCE OF SIN recorded the "Acts" EP in june -99. It was released later that year on vinyl only and limited in 1000 copies.
The band started rehearsing intensely for the recording of their first real album. This took place at The Sunlight Studio in December 1999 and was mixed the same place in January 2000. All in all ten songs was put on tape, 9 of the bands own composions and a cover version of the Motörhead classic "Killed By Death". These songs show a new direction and sound of GUIDANCE OF SIN, which is best described as melodic and catchy metal with an angry and heavy deathrock angle - completed with a straight forward attitude!!
"6106" was released world wide through MIGHTY MUSIC on the 29th of May 2000.
GUIDANCE OF SIN split up later that year.
